Who is the strongest villain in Hero Factory?
Black Phantom is the main antagonist of Lego Hero Factory Breakout. He is a powerful villain who is the mastermind behind a mass breakout of the Hero Factory Storage Containment prisons. He formed the Legion of Darkness. He was voiced by Mark Hamill, who also voiced Joker and Von Nebula.
Why did Lego Hero Factory end?
LEGO discontinued the Hero Factory line in 2014 in favor of reviving the Bionicle collection. The two product lines have a similar aesthetic, though Bionicle proved more popular than Hero Factory.

Is Hero Factory a Bionicle?
Hero Factory was a LEGO toy-line produced from 2010 to 2014 and considered the “successor” of BIONICLE. While it was made by the same designers as BIONICLE, it possessed no connection to the BIONICLE story.

Who was the first villain in Hero Factory?
The first villain of the theme was Von Nebula. He had a staff with the ability to create black holes. Von Nebula, formerly known as Von Ness, used to be a hero on Stormer’s team; however, during a mission, his cowardice nearly caused the destruction of a city.
When did the Lego Hero Factory come out?
Hero Factory is a LEGO building toy line that ran from summer 2010 to the end of 2014. It is the replacement theme for the BIONICLE line, and borrows certain aspects of its predecessor. Heroes are mass-produced in the soaring Assembly Tower of the aptly-named “Hero Factory”.
Who is black phantom in Hero Factory breakout?
The fourth series was titled Hero Factory Breakout and features a villain called Black Phantom, who breaks into the Hero Factory tower – with the help of mastermind Von Nebula – and allows the other villains to escape. While all of the heroes are distracted by the escapes, Black Phantom stays behind to destroy the Hero Factory assembly tower.
